s21 ultra laggy with Nova Launcher

When I swipe up to go home, if I immediately click on another app to open it, the screen will flicker. The second tap will open the app.
That's a known issue with Samsung devices when using Google gestures and any third party launcher. That flicker happens when you click your homescreen before the animation is completely finished. It's been fixed in Android 12/OneUI 4.
 
I'm already at .5.
I'm afraid there are only three options right now, use Samsung Gestures, wait a bit until the animation is complete or be patient until you can install Android 12/OneUI 4. Well, or don't use Nova until then. Sorry.
 
I switched to Samsung gestures (3 button swipe up) and am using Samsung One Handed operation+ from Good Lock to be able to use the swipe from the side feature. Screen blinking is gone now. Thanks.

This is a gross simplification. The home gesture "needs to check first" if you are just going home or want to open the Recent Apps (Quickstep) and this is only handled by the stock launcher. The Back gesture doesn't have this extra check so it works as expected. There's a new API after Android 12 that makes this transition quicker and more fluid when using a custom launcher, it really depends on the OEM and Samsung ... well ... it's Samsung.
